New Delhi, coriander prices rose by Rs 18 to Rs 7,254 per quintal in futures trading on Monday as speculators increased their deal size due to strong trend in the spot market.
Coriander contract for August delivery on NCDEX rose by Rs 18 or 0.25 per cent to Rs 7,254 per quintal in which 9,310 lots were traded.
Market analysts said coriander prices rose due to strong trend in the spot market and limited supply from producing areas.
